Sussex summer camp FAQs

What's included in the price of a summer adventure camp?

When you book one of our summer adventure camps, your child’s camp includes all of this: 

  • Access to a range of exciting outdoor activities
  • Three nutritious meals per day to suit all tastes 
  • Fun evening entertainment such as campfires, discos, and arts and crafts
  • Comfortable accommodation for a restful night’s sleep
  • 24/7 support from our qualified team of professionals

What safety measures are in place at Sussex summer camps?

At PGL, safety always comes first. We ensure every young person who comes to PGL is safe with our five protective pillars:

  • Safe People: Colleagues are fully trained, DBS checked, and continually assessed.
  • Safe Places: All buildings are risk assessed, we have segmented accommodation, secure perimeters and strict equipment standards.
  • Safe Spaces: All-encompassing environments, language inclusivity, and SEND-trained staff.
  • Safeguarding: Staff are trained in safeguarding, helping them to spot risks and act quickly.
  • Safe Travels: All of our travel partners are vetted to make sure they have safety management systems in place, and we ensure travel is adaptable to the needs of all children.

What's the accommodation like?

After a long day of adventures at Windmill Hill, our young adventurers can look forward to a fantastic night’s sleep in our modern, purpose-built lodges, which offer five or six bedded en-suite rooms. The lodges create a homely ‘village’ feel and are all within the grounds of the main house.

Can I pay with childcare vouchers or tax-free childcare?

Yes, we are registered to accept payment from all the major childcare voucher providers at our English centres, and we also accept payments from the Tax-Free Childcare Scheme. Learn more about how to book with PGL using Childcare Vouchers or the Tax-Free Childcare Scheme).

Are the camps split by age groups?

Yes! Our overlapping age ranges allow you to choose the best group for your child, ensuring they can socialise with peers of a similar age and enjoy age-appropriate activities. Whether they join our 8-11, 11-13, or 13-16 adventures, each offers the perfect blend of discovery, excitement, and fun.
